Château de Gézier
Château de Gézier is a castle in Gézier-et-Fontenelay, Arrondissement of Vesoul, Bourgogne-Franche-Comté. Château de Gézier is situated nearby to the church Église Saints-Pierre-et-Paul de Gézier-et-Fontenelay, as well as near the village Chaux-la-Lotière.Photo: JGS25, CC BY-SA 4.0.

Chaux-la-Lotière
Village
Photo: JGS25, CC BY-SA 4.0.
Chaux-la-Lotière is a commune in the Haute-Saône department in the region of Bourgogne-Franche-Comté in eastern France. The 20th-century French archaeologist Roland Martin was born in Chaux-la-Lotière. Chaux-la-Lotière is situated 7 km northeast of Château de Gézier.
Auxon-Dessous
Quarter
Photo: JGS25, CC BY-SA 4.0.
Auxon-Dessous is a former commune in the Doubs department in the Franche-Comté region in eastern France. On 1 January 2015, Auxon-Dessous and Auxon-Dessus merged becoming one commune called Les Auxons. Auxon-Dessous is situated 8 km southeast of Château de Gézier.
